HISTORIC MADISON FOUNDATION INC, founded in 1991, is a community nonprofit in the Arts, Culture & Humanities sector that reported $2.7M in total revenue in fiscal year 2024. Revenue surged 319% from the prior year, signaling strong growth momentum. The organization ran a surplus of $2.2M, a strong 80% operating margin.

Mission

TO PRESERVE AND EDUCATE THE PUBLIC ABOUT HISTORIC ARCHITECTURE.
